Output 431ed7b4c5b01e18981244969580b9af876cc5589ea0d8c5823280c92da842e9:30

value
2616
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2c1c90c308c5c33ae610b2cce0d1f30ce41692b4 OP_EQUAL
address
35iFskMjVgAo7v2MRFTKqCudsJWWrP2osw
transaction
431ed7b4c5b01e18981244969580b9af876cc5589ea0d8c5823280c92da842e9
confirmations
176657
spent
true